Details About The Special Theme Of Mohammad Ali Park Puja

The Youth Association of Mohammad Ali Park is pleased to celebrate its 57th anniversary this Durga Puja with the theme “Shakti Sagar” (The Ocean of Power), which speaks to the spirit of our times.
Fundamentally, Shakti Sagar is an homage to the divine feminine—the Goddess as Sovereign, Protector, and Nurturer—who uses artistic and symbolic storytelling to symbolize her strength. The pandal is seen as a contemporary take on a traditional temple, where women are celebrated as both goddesses and symbols of strength.
A glowing representation of Lord Krishna, clutching the eternal wheel of time, towers over the building, signifying the cosmic cycle, the beat of justice, and the balance between compassion and action.
Inside, guests are taken to a sanctum deep within the ocean, where devotion swells beneath the surface. With coral palaces, floating fish, and dancing dolphins—all of which evoke old temples long lost in time—the pandal changes into an aquatic paradise. In the midst of this breathtaking scenery, a small boat silently gathers trash and plastic, serving as a poignant reminder that worship is not complete without taking care of Mother Earth.
The puja committee hopes to raise awareness, devotion, and responsibility through this pandal, serving as a reminder that genuine worship involves more than just following rituals; it also entails preserving the environment in which we live.
